BALTIMORE, Md. — Guests can get the chance to sleepover at The Maryland Zoo and explore the many animals that live at Druid Hill Park.

Alongside an expert staff, sleepover guests can learn about African penguins, polar bears, reptiles and mammals, and some of the native nocturnal animals and end the night in a slumber party-style with their sleeping bags inside the Penguin Education Center.

The best part of it all, they get to rise and shine the next morning with the penguins.

Slumber party goers will also get the chance to tour the Zoo from a whole new perspective, visit natural habitats looking for nocturnal creatures, explore animal senses through participatory games, listen to campfire stories, and hang out with old and new friends.

The Snooze at the Zoo starts at 6 p.m. on Saturday and ends at 9:30 a.m. on Sunday.

Tickets for the family overnights are $65/person for members and $75/person for non-members. Tickets for the June adults-only night are $100/person for members and $125/person for non-members.

All tickets include dinner, Continental breakfast, games, activities, and admission to the Zoo on the following day. Zoo Snooze dates are:
